What is Stereolithography 3D Printing?

Stereolithography, also known as SLA 3D printing, is an additive manufacturing technology that uses liquid photopolymer resins to create three-dimensional objects. This method involves the use of a laser or UV light source that selectively cures the resin layer by layer, transforming it into a solid object. The Benefits of Stereolithography 3D Printing

Stereolithography 3D printing offers a wide array of benefits that can positively impact your business operations and bottom line. Let's explore some of the key advantages:

1. High Accuracy and Precision

One of the standout features of stereolithography 3D printing is its exceptional accuracy and precision. The technology allows for the creation of intricate and complex geometries with incredibly fine details. This level of precision is invaluable for metal fabricators and those involved in 3D printing, as it ensures that the final products meet their exact specifications. Whether you need intricate metal components or highly detailed prototypes, stereolithography can deliver with unparalleled precision.

2. Enhanced Design Flexibility

The design freedom offered by stereolithography 3D printing is a game-changer for businesses. Traditional manufacturing methods often have limitations that hinder the implementation of complex designs. With stereolithography, there are no boundaries when it comes to creating intricate and unique shapes. The technology allows for the production of complex geometries, organic curves, and internal cavities that were previously impossible or extremely difficult to achieve. This opens up new possibilities, enabling businesses to bring their most creative and innovative ideas to life.

3. Faster Turnaround Times

Efficiency is a key metric in any business, and stereolithography 3D printing excels in this area. By leveraging this technology, you can significantly reduce manufacturing lead times. The additive nature of stereolithography eliminates the need for complex tooling and reduces the number of manufacturing steps, resulting in faster production. This swift turnaround allows you to meet tight deadlines, respond quickly to customer demands, and gain a competitive edge in the market.

4. Cost-Effective Production

Traditional metal fabrication methods often involve high costs associated with tooling, setup, and waste materials. Stereolithography 3D printing offers a cost-effective alternative by minimizing waste and optimizing material usage. With this technology, you only use the exact amount of resin required to build your parts, reducing material waste and associated costs. Additionally, the elimination of complex tooling translates into lower upfront investment and faster return on investment (ROI).

Applications of Stereolithography 3D Printing

Stereolithography 3D printing finds applications in various industries, transforming manufacturing processes across the board. Here are some notable fields where this technology is making waves:

1. Prototyping

When it comes to product development, prototyping plays a crucial role. Stereolithography enables rapid prototyping, allowing businesses to quickly iterate designs and assess their viability. With its ability to produce highly detailed and accurate prototypes, it becomes easier to visualize and test product functionalities before moving forward with large-scale production. This significantly reduces costly trial and error cycles, saving both time and resources.

2. Customized Manufacturing

Every business is unique, and so are its requirements. Stereolithography empowers businesses to customize their products with ease. Whether it's creating personalized medical devices, unique tooling components, or intricate jewelry designs, this technology provides the freedom to tailor items according to specific customer needs. The ability to deliver customized products not only enhances customer satisfaction but also sets your business apart from competitors.

3. Rapid Tooling

Traditional manufacturing often involves the creation of specialized tooling for production processes. Stereolithography can streamline this step by offering rapid tooling solutions. By 3D printing customized tooling components, businesses can bypass the time-consuming and costly process of traditional tool production. This agility allows for faster production ramp-up, making it easier to respond to market demands swiftly.

4. Functional End-Use Parts

With advancements in stereolithography materials, this technology is increasingly being used to produce functional end-use parts. The exceptional accuracy and mechanical properties achievable with stereolithography make it possible to manufacture parts that can withstand real-world applications. From aerospace components to automotive parts, stereolithography is proving its worth as a production method for high-performance functional parts.
